The presence of mosques in the united states is an example of how a country’s culture can be modified through
Amanda [17]

Answer:

Diffusion

Explanation:

When people from different societies come in contact with each other, there is every possibility that there would be a diffusion of ideas, beliefs, structures, and other elements of their cultures. Sometimes, elements of a culture are assimilated by the host society. Diffusion in this instance is the movement of any aspects of culture from a region where it is widely accepted to a region where little about it is known.

The United States culture is dominantly Christian. The presence of a mosque is the diffusion of the Islamic religion to the predominantly Christian religion.

One effect of globalization is that more tourists are visiting remote places such as rain forests in South America and wildlife
Yuki888 [10]

The feelings of the indigenous people tend to vary a lot about this topic.

Some of the indigenous people are very hostile to any foreigners in their land, so they would not hesitate to attack, and even in some cases kill.

There are some that feel it as an usurpation of their daily lives, and do not see the tourists very fondly, but are not making any real problems, just avoiding contact.

And there are some indigenous people that actually saw a nice opportunity to modernize and make a profit of the tourists, so they are using their survival skills in the wild in their advantage, and they are very welcoming towards the tourists and encourage them to come.
